Stuffed Pepper Skillet: A Pressure Cooker Feast You Gonna Love

This hearty pressure cooker stuffed pepper skillet is packed with beef, rice, fire-roasted tomatoes, and melty cheese—comfort food ready in a flash and full of bold flavor.
Prep Time 15 minutes
Cook Time 20 minutes
Total Time 35 minutes
Servings 4 servings
Calories 450 kcal

Equipment

  • 1 Pressure cooker

Ingredients
  

Main Ingredients

  • 1 lb Ground beef main protein
  • 1 cup Yellow onion diced
  • 2 cloves Garlic minced
  • 1 Red bell pepper chopped
  • 1 Green bell pepper chopped
  • 1 tablespoon Tomato paste
  • 1 cup White long grain rice
  • 2 cups Beef broth
  • 1 can Fire roasted tomatoes 14.5 oz
  • ½ cup Shredded Mexican cheese

Instructions
 

Instructions

  • Brown the ground beef in your pressure cooker on the sauté setting or in a large skillet until it gets a nice crust for flavor.
  • Add diced onions, minced garlic, and chopped bell peppers. Sauté for 5–7 minutes until soft.
  • Stir in tomato paste and cook for 1–2 more minutes for deeper flavor.
  • Add rice, beef broth, and fire roasted tomatoes. Stir well to combine.
  • Close the lid, cook on high pressure for 7 minutes.
  • Let pressure release naturally for 10 minutes, then manually release any remaining pressure.
  • Sprinkle Mexican cheese on top, cover for a few minutes until melted. Serve hot.

Notes

Swap beef with turkey for a lighter version or add red pepper flakes for a spicy twist. Freezes well, too!
